Heres how a Workforce Supervisor for PCL Solar Constructors USA Inc. within Solar USA contributes to our team:
- Works closely with project team to review and understand project demands and needs. Facilitates the placement of skilled labor including transfers between projects and updates labor tracking systems accordingly.
- Actively sources candidates through a variety of channels to improve candidate quality and maintain a healthy pipeline of candidates for hard-to-fill roles.
- Extends offers and completes all related correspondence and onboarding requirements for skilled craft.
- Coordinates (and may deliver) required safety training for new hires on each jobsite and conducts new-hire orientation that includes compliance with pre-employment testing be complete.
- Provides guidance coaching and training on all aspects of career management and evaluations for skilled craft personnel.
- Works with appropriate project and field team members to determine training needs and coordinates safety training for new hires on each jobsite.
- Guides and coaches supervisors through progressive disciplinary process for skilled craft personnel including the development and delivery of performance improvement and/or progressive disciplinary strategies on employee-relations issues up to and including termination.
- Investigates and evaluates union complaints to determine viability. As a key liaison with union representation works with unions and management to resolve grievances
- Analyzes understands and manages labor agreements.
- Presents the position of the company during arbitration and/or other labor negotiations.
- Works proactively with unions on ways to promote and improve the safety culture seeking a collaborative approach to improving productivity.
- Assists workforce manager with developing sourcing strategies that support short- and long-term recruitment needs based on project demands.
- Supervises directs coaches trains and mentors team including direct and indirect reports.
